Greece is officially the most stressed country in Europe, a new study reveals

The study, conducted by the experts at CBDCBDolie.nle looked at European countries in the following categories to find out the most stressed countries on the continent:

  • Depression prevalence estimated the share of the population who had depressive disorders in the past year, whether they were diagnosed or not.
  • Anxiety prevalence estimates the share of the population who have had anxiety disorders in the past year, whether they were diagnosed or not.
  • Reports on stress levels % of respondents who said they experience this feeling frequently.
  • Reports on levels of sadness % of respondents who said they frequently experience this feeling.
  • Reports of levels of enjoyment % of respondents who said they did not experience this feeling frequently.
  • Average weekly hours worked the average number of actual weekly hours worked per week for the 15-64 age group.

Each factor was then included in an index to create an overall stress score out of 100.

The study reveals that Greece is the most stressed country in Europe, with the highest stress score at 71.8 out of 100. Greece tops the list after scoring highly for both stress reports and the prevalence of depression. Greece has a prevalence of depression of 6.52%, the highest rate in Europe, as well as 57% of respondents reported frequent stress, the second highest rate of all European countries.

Turkey is the second most stressed country in Europe. Turkey ranked first in Europe for reports of high stress levels, with 64% of residents saying they often feel stressed. Turkey also ranked first in Europe for frequent feelings of sadness with 49% of respondents reporting feeling this way often. Turkey also has the highest number of weekly hours worked at 42.8, together with Montenegro. Overall, these factors have contributed to Turkey’s status as the second most stressed country in Europe with a total stress score of 71.2 out of 100, just below Greece.

Portugal is the third most stressed country in Europe. The Iberian nation has the third highest rate of depression in Europe with 5.88% of respondents reporting frequent feelings of depression, as well as having the highest rates of anxiety with 9.08% of residents reporting frequent feelings of anxiety, making Portugal the third most stressed European country with a stress score of 68.4 out of 100.

Malta and Cyprus are in fourth and fifth place respectively. Malta ranked highly due to high levels of weekly working hours (37.9) and high levels of frequent feelings of anxiety with 6.97% of respondents reporting as such. Overall, Malta receives a stress score of 51.4 out of 100. Cyprus reports slightly higher levels of frequent anxiety (7.22%), however, it ranks below Malta for frequent feelings of sadness at 22% compared to the 25% of Malta and on average work 0.2 fewer hours than Malta at 37.7, giving Cyprus a stress score of 50.4 out of 100.

In contrast, Denmark ranks as the least stressed out country in Europe with a stress score of 21.7 out of 100. When analysed, only 12% of respondents said they often experience little enjoyment and pleasure, the second lowest behind Iceland, low feelings of frequent stress for only 21% of respondents who mention this and only 5.43% of respondents often feel anxious.
